Step-by-step explanation:
a) Find the gradient of the linear graph.
The formula used to find gradient is same as slope
![Gradient=\frac{Change \ in \ y \ coordinate}{Change \ in \ x \ coordinate}\\or\\Gradient=\frac{y_2-y_1}{x_2-x_1}](https://tex.z-dn.net/?f=Gradient%3D%5Cfrac%7BChange%20%5C%20in%20%5C%20y%20%5C%20coordinate%7D%7BChange%20%5C%20in%20%5C%20x%20%5C%20coordinate%7D%5C%5Cor%5C%5CGradient%3D%5Cfrac%7By_2-y_1%7D%7Bx_2-x_1%7D)
Take any 2 points from the graph.
I will take: (-3,0) and (0,-1)
Putting values in formula and finding gradient
![Gradient=\frac{y_2-y_1}{x_2-x_1} \\Gradient=\frac{-1-0}{0-(-3)} \\Gradient=\frac{-1}{3}](https://tex.z-dn.net/?f=Gradient%3D%5Cfrac%7By_2-y_1%7D%7Bx_2-x_1%7D%20%20%5C%5CGradient%3D%5Cfrac%7B-1-0%7D%7B0-%28-3%29%7D%20%5C%5CGradient%3D%5Cfrac%7B-1%7D%7B3%7D)
So, the gradient of the linear graph is: ![\mathbf{\frac{-1}{3} }](https://tex.z-dn.net/?f=%5Cmathbf%7B%5Cfrac%7B-1%7D%7B3%7D%20%7D)
b) Find the y-intercept of linear graph
The y-intercept of linear graph is the value of y at the point where the line crosses the y axis.
So, in the given graph, that point is -1
So, the y-intercept of linear graph is -1
